Watermelon Fruit Salad with Lime Mint Dressing


  • Author: Adeline
  • Total Time: 10 minutes
  • Yield: Serves approximately 6

Ingredients

Scale
  • 4 cups watermelon, cubed into 1-inch pieces
  • 1 Β½ cups strawberries, sliced
  • 1 Β½ cups raspberries
  • 1 Β½ cups cherries, pitted and halved
  • 2 tbsp freshly squeezed lime juice
  • 1 Β½ tsp lime zest
  • 2 tbsp agave syrup
  • 1 tbsp fresh mint, finely chopped
  • Fresh parsley for garnish

Instructions

  1. Make the Dressing: In a mixing bowl, whisk together agave syrup, lime juice, lime zest, and finely chopped mint until well combined.
  2. Prepare the Fruits: Cube the watermelon into bite-sized pieces. Slice the strawberries into rounds and pit and halve the cherries.
  3. Combine Ingredients: In a large bowl, combine all prepared fruits and drizzle the lime mint dressing over them. Gently toss to coat evenly.
  4. Garnish and Serve: Garnish with fresh parsley or torn mint leaves before serving chilled.
